Springtime In Texas
Springtime has erupted; life's everywhere With a fine chartreuse film that floats through the air. The live oaks are blooming along with golden mesquite- The scents of renewal are verdant and sweet. Chameleon fields that change overnight; A plethora of color; an artists delight Yellow, so bright it hurts the eyes, Covers the hills like a huge sunshine tide. Pastures of green and wild onion white Deceive the perception with flowered highlights. Black and white calves frolic and play Through the myriad of colors on display. Seas of Indian paintbrush in brash scarlet red Abut pink morning primrose, gently lifting its head; Kaleidoscope gaillardia next to wine-colored phlox, Mad impressionist Nature has pulled out the stops Painting great Texas with colors galore Then deciding to add just one color more And up shoots the bonnets in startling blue. Our states flower emblem, a salute to you. JSC 2003
